What Chicago's Climate Does to Water Heaters

The lake moderates summer season warm a bit, however it additionally pulls dampness into autumn and spring. Winters are chilly and long term, and the chilly water entering your heating unit can run 35 to 45 levels Fahrenheit. That large delta from inlet to setpoint temperature means your heating unit functions harder for even more months of the year. Gas models cycle regularly. Electric aspects run much longer sessions. Tankless systems are pushed to the top side of their flow ratings when two components open at once.

Hard water compounds the stress and anxiety. Many Chicago neighborhoods examination at modest to high solidity, which increases scale accumulation on electrical elements and gas-fired warmth transfer surface areas. I have actually drained pipes tanks where the lower 6 inches were obstructed with crispy mineral sediment, cutting efficient capacity and covering up thermostat concerns. Cold air seepage is another culprit, particularly in basements with older single-pane windows or drafty bulkhead doors. Combustion home appliances require air, but excessive unchecked air cools the container and flue, increases condensation, and sets off periodic flame-sensing faults.

If your water heater is near an exterior wall surface or in a garage, the results turn up earlier. commercial water heater service Burners corrosion. Air vent connectors drip. Condensate swimming pools where it shouldn't. Plan for inspection and service cadence that appreciates these facts. A heater that would certainly run eight to 10 years in a mild climate might require focus by year six here.

How to Place Trouble Before It Spikes

Most failings give warnings. You just need to acknowledge them and act. A few area notes:

A warm water supply that swings from warm to scalding and back recommends a falling short thermostat or blocked blending shutoff. On gas devices, inconsistent temperature level frequently starts after sediment has blanketed all-time low, developing hot spots that puzzle the control.

Popping, rolling, or a gravelly noise during heater cycles usually points to scale and sediment. The noise is steam standing out underneath layers of mineral buildup, which additionally swipes performance. In worst situations the grumbling trembles apart dip tubes and anode rods.

Rust-tinted hot water that gets rid of after a couple of mins usually suggests an anode rod has been eaten and the container is starting to rust. If the discoloration appears on both cold and hot, look upstream at the building's piping, but do not disregard the heating unit without pulling the anode for inspection.

Drips near the temperature and stress safety valve can be deceptive. If the valve weeps only throughout a heating cycle then stops, thermal growth may be driving pressure past the shutoff's limit. Chicago homes with closed systems or check shutoffs on the water meter frequently require a properly sized growth storage tank. If the valve cries frequently, replace it and examination system pressure.

Intermittent warm water on a tankless system when you open up a single low-flow faucet can show the minimum flow sensing unit isn't being caused. Mineral range in the warm exchanger is a common reason. Do not keep increasing the temperature to compensate, you'll develop a scald risk and still obtain warm water.

Gas smell, burn marks, or soot around the burner area indicates shut it down and call a specialist. In older cellars with dust and family pet hair, I commonly locate fire rollout evidence from stopped up combustion air intakes.

Repair or Change: The Genuine Equation

I do not utilize a rigorous age cutoff, but age matters. Many common glass-lined tanks last 8 to 12 years when fairly kept. In devices with disregarded anodes or serious water conditions, 6 to 8 years is common. At the 10-year mark, despite having a clean heater and audio controls, interior tank wear comes to be the coin throw you will not like. If the storage tank itself leakages, replacement is non-negotiable. No sealer or epoxy is greater than a temporary bandage.

For repair service candidates, I consider element prices, access, and anticipated horizon. Replacing gas control valves,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ats typically makes good sense for younger devices. So does exchanging a stopped working heating element on an electric version. Anode rods are inexpensive insurance policy, and I have actually changed them on containers as old as year 9 when the interior still looked respectable. Yet if the burner assembly is worn away, the flue baffle is deformed, or you can't separate the leakage without pressurizing, I nudge home owners toward replacement.

Efficiency gains often tip the equilibrium. Newer gas or hybrid electric models utilize much less power per gallon provided, and tankless devices have boosted modulating controls that respond much better to Chicago's cool inlet water. If your existing heating unit is undersized, replacing with the right ability or a tankless system fixes both reliability and comfort.

Sizing for Real-life Chicago Use

A well-sized system does not chase peak draw, it meets it without squandering fuel the other 23 hours. Sizing gets more difficult when a home has an older whirlpool tub, a multi-head shower, or a basement apartment or condo with an extra bath.

For tanks, overall restroom count, tenancy, and fixture habits drive the selection. A house of four with 2 full bathrooms and regular early morning overlap rarely is sorry for a 50-gallon gas container if the recuperation rate is strong. A 40-gallon design can work for disciplined routines, however if both showers run and washing starts, it will falter. Electric tanks need bigger capabilities to match the recuperation of gas. I usually sp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ric houses with 2 or even more baths.

For tankless, match the system to the chilliest expected inbound temperature and simultaneous flow. In Chicago winter seasons, prepare for a temperature increase of 70 to 85 degrees. Two showers plus a sink could call for 6 to 8 gallons per minute at that surge. Producers list flow capacity at particular delta-T values. Check out those tables, not simply the headline GPM. If space allows, some two-flats take advantage of 2 smaller tankless devices in parallel as opposed to one oversized device, which enhances redundancy and modulates much more effectively on low draws.

Gas, Electric, Hybrid, or Tankless: Making a Long Lasting Choice

There is no widely finest option. Your gas line size, airing vent course, electrical capacity, and space format establish what's functional. After that the mathematics of power costs and your usage patterns complete the picture.

Traditional gas storage tank water heaters sit in the pleasant area of price, straightforward installment, and reliable recovery. They're familiar to inspectors and solution technologies. If you have a decent chimney or a direct-vent course, they work well in the majority of Chicago cellars. They are sensitive to make-up air and venting condition, which is why you ought to examine the flue routinely for deterioration or ice dams near the cap.

High-efficiency gas with power vent or condensing layouts makes use of PVC airing vent and can be more reliable, specifically when you can not rely upon a stonework smokeshaft. They need a proper condensate drain line that won't ice up. The air vent runs should be pitched same-day water heater service to drain pipes, and the termination needs to be sited to prevent snow drift zones.

Electric containers are simpler mechanically, without any combustion or airing vent to bother with. They can be outstanding in condos or buildings without gas. The trade-off is recuperation speed and electrical lots. If your panel is maxed out already, including a large electric heating system might require a solution upgrade.

Hybrid heat pump hot water heater beam in separated homes with enough space and moderate ambient temperatures. They draw warmth from the surrounding air and are extremely effective. In Chicago cellars, they still work, but they cool down and dehumidify the room. That can be a benefit in summertime, a downside in winter months. Clearances, condensate handling, and noise matter, particularly if the system is near a living location. I have actually set up hybrids in utility room where the dryer's waste heat helps, but in tiny mechanical closets they can struggle.

Tankless gas devices free up floor area and deliver unlimited warm water within their circulation limits. They are sensitive to water quality and require normal descaling. Airing vent is typically sealed and sidewall-terminated, which frequently streamlines flue worries. They do need sufficient gas supply, occasionally up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or bigger. Properly set up and maintained, they last a long time and maintain expenses predictable.

Chicago Building Truths: Airing Vent, Allows, and Access

Venting is where many do it yourself attempts go laterally. Older two-flats and cottages often share a chimney flue between the water heater and a climatic heating system. If the heater obtains replaced with a high-efficiency design that vents through PVC, the hot water heater winds up alone in a too-large smokeshaft. That changes draft features and threats condensation inside the stonework. I have actually measured flue gas temperature levels that drop too rapidly, pooling acidic condensate in linings. If you go this path, consider a properly sized metal lining or switch the heating system to a power-vent or direct-vent model.

Chicago's permitting procedure for water heater setup is simple when you comply with code and offer fundamental paperwork. Anticipate gas pressure tests for new or tweaked lines, combustion air computations if you are staying with atmospheric appliances, and assessment of TPR discharge piping. In older buildings, assessors likewise check out bonding and grounding of metal water lines. Scheduling is simpler midweek and outside vacation weeks. If your structure is a condominium, consider board approvals and elevator reservations for moving tanks.

Access forms labor time. Garden units with slim gangways and low stairwell turns restriction container size just since you can not literally navigate a bigger cylinder. I've had tasks where a 50-gallon storage tank needed to be dismantled to remove, after that we changed to a tankless to prevent future access frustrations. Step entrances, transforms, and ceiling elevations prior to you pick a model.

Maintenance That In fact Extends Life

Yearly service defeats shock failures. In our climate, the adhering to cadence works. Drain a few gallons from the container every 6 months to purge debris. Full flushes are excellent if the valve is robust, however I have seen old plastic drain shutoffs snap. If the shutoff feels lightweight, a partial drainpipe and refill is much safer. On electric tanks, eliminate power first and inspect aspect resistance with a multimeter while you're there.

Inspect and replace the anode pole every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ness areas, magnesium anodes liquify quickly. An aluminum-zinc anode can reduce smell concerns from sulfur microorganisms and lasts a bit much longer. If you do not have overhead clearance, utilize a segmented anode. When anodes are neglected, the storage tank becomes the sacrificial steel, and failure accelerates.

For gas versions, vacuum dirt and dust from the heater area. Tidy flame-sensing rods carefully with a fine rough pad. Examine that the fire is secure and primarily blue with distinct cones. Careless yellow flames suggest poor burning or blocked air. Verify that the draft hood is drawing by holding a smoke resource near it while the heater runs. If smoke spills out, stop and address venting.

Tankless devices need annual descaling in a lot of Chicago areas. Make use of a pump, pipes, and a descaling service to distribute through the heat exchanger. Tidy inlet filters. Verify the condensate neutralizer media is still effective on condensing versions. I have seen ignored tankless systems run with half the expected flow due to the fact that the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.

Expansion containers should have a stress check too. With the system cool and pressure happy, the development container's air side should match your home's static water pressure, commonly 50 to 60 psi. A water logged expansion storage tank creates problem TPR discharges and reduces the life of valves and gaskets downstream.

What I 'd Advise in Common Chicago Scenarios

In an older block bungalow with a sound smokeshaft and a family members of 4, a 50-gallon atmospheric gas tank stays a reputable, economical option, provided the chimney is lined and the basement isn't starved for air. Include an appropriately sized expansion storage tank and timetable yearly flushes.

In a garden system with minimal gain access to and only one bath, a compact tankless can vacuum and deal with two fixtures simultaneously if sized appropriately for winter months inlet water. Plan a descaling routine and mount seclusion shutoffs from day one.

In an apartment without any gas, an 80-gallon electric container provides comfortable healing if the panel can sustain it. If the wardrobe is limited and you want effectiveness, a crossbreed heat pump works if you accept a cooler wardrobe and set up condensate correctly. I've seen homeowners appreciate the dehumidification effect in summer.

For two-flat owners that provide hot water to occupants, redundancy issues. 2 tool tankless systems in parallel with a controller offer adaptability. If one stops working, the various other keeps fundamental solution while you wait for components. This arrangement also regulates much better at reduced demand than a single large unit.

Seasonal Tips That Pay Off

Before the initial hard freeze, walk the outside. If your heating system vents via a sidewall, examine the termination for insect nests or particles. Verify the discontinuation is high sufficient over grade to avoid snow clog. Inside your home, validate that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ing units are sloped which traps include water to prevent exhaust recirculation.

During long cold snaps, listen for brand-new rattles or modifications in burner audio. Abrupt increases in heater noise or long term shooting cycles typically associate flue limitations or hefty sediment activity. On incredibly windy days, sidewall-vented units can short-cycle from stress disruptions near the air vent. Appropriate vent discontinuation positioning decreases this; adding a wind-resistant cap can help.

In spring, moisture climbs and cellar dampness increases. Check for deterioration on copper-to-steel changes and at the nipples in addition to the storage tank. I typically see very early rust at these joints from small sweating, not from leaks. A basic wipe-down and inspection regular once a month tells you a lot.

What Makes a Great Installation, Not Simply a New Heater

A cool mount is more than neat piping. It suggests appropriate combustion air computations, air v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ric seclusion in between different metals, and a drip leg on the gas line. It implies the TPR discharge doesn't run uphill which the pan under the heater, if utilized, has a drain to someplace that can handle water. It also means realistic conversation concerning water qu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ry conditioner can hot water not working add years to the system. In others, a basic scale prevention cartridge upstream of a tankless unit is enough.

What are the 4 types of water heaters?

The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.

How many years will a water heater last?

The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.
